Official & Recommended Flash Methods

The safest way to update or repair your firmware is through official Huawei tools, which verify the integrity of the files before installation.

HiSuite (PC Method): Download the Huawei HiSuite on your computer to perform system recoveries or official updates via USB.

eRecovery (Over-the-Air): Turn off your device, then hold Volume Up while connecting it to a power source to enter eRecovery mode, where you can download the latest firmware directly via Wi-Fi.

Dload Method (SD Card/OTG): Create a folder named dload on a formatted SD card or OTG flash drive, place the UPDATE.APP file inside, and trigger the update by holding Volume Up + Volume Down + Power during boot. Flash File Databases

To flash the Huawei Nova 5T (Yale-L61/L71), you need to match the firmware version (C-Region and Build number) exactly to your device to avoid "bricking" it. The most common method for this device is the dload method via an OTG adapter or SD card. 🛠️ Prerequisites Backup Your Data: Flashing will wipe all personal files. Battery Level: Ensure the device has at least 70% charge.

Remove Accounts: Sign out of your Google (FRP) and Huawei IDs to prevent lockout.

Storage Tool: A USB Flash Drive with a USB-C OTG Adapter is recommended, as the Nova 5T lacks a dedicated microSD slot. 📥 1. Download the Flash File (Stock Firmware)

You can find official firmware on databases like HardReset.info or Huawei Stock ROM.

Important: Check your version in Settings > About Phone. Look for the "Build Number" (e.g., Yale-L61 10.1.0.xxx(C432)). The C-number (Region code) must match your current software. 📂 2. Prepare the Installation Media Format your USB drive to FAT32 on a PC. Extract the downloaded firmware zip file. Locate the folder named dload (it contains update.app).

Copy the entire dload folder to the root directory of your USB drive. ⚡ 3. The Flashing Process (DLOAD Method)

Connect the USB drive to your Nova 5T using the OTG adapter. Turn off the phone completely.

Press and hold Volume Up + Volume Down + Power buttons simultaneously.

Release all buttons when you see the "Software Update" or "EMUI" logo.

The device will automatically detect the update.app file and begin the process.

Wait: The phone will reboot once the installation reaches 100%. ⚠️ Alternative: Fastboot Flashing

If the phone is stuck in a boot loop (cannot access the update screen), you may need to use a PC tool like Huawei Multi-Tool or Erepro: Install Huawei USB Drivers on your PC.

Put the phone in Fastboot Mode (Hold Volume Down + connect USB to PC).

Use the tool to flash the extracted recovery.img or system.img files.

What is a Flash File?

A flash file, also known as a firmware or ROM, is a type of software that is used to update or restore a mobile device's operating system. It contains the necessary files and instructions to rewrite the device's memory, essentially reinstalling the operating system and fixing any software-related issues.
